“Of All Sad Words...”

In "Of All Sad Words...", Betty's struggle with gamma radiation poisoning reaches a heartbreaking conclusion, leaving Bruce Banner and the Hulk reeling. As Marlo reads the final pages of Betty's book, the weight of her words echoes through a story that forever changes the course of their lives. Written by Peter David and illustrated by Adam Kubert, with inks by Mark Farmer, colors by Steve Buccellato, and letters by John E. Workman Jr., the issue's emotional depth is matched by Kubert's powerful cover.
